How much does it cost to rent a home in Millington?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
Millington 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,563 | $1,095 | $2,400 |
Millington 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,090 | $1,600 | $2,575 |
Millington 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,126 | $1,835 | $2,800 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Millington
What type of rentals are currently available in Millington?
There are currently 52 Apartments for Rent in Millington, TN with pricing that ranges from $550 to $17,100. There are also 55 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Millington ranging from $1,095 to $2,800.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Millington?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Millington ranges from $1,095 to $2,800 with an average monthly rent of $1,926.
How much are larger Three and Four Bedroom Rentals in Millington?
For those who are looking for larger living arrangements, Three Bedroom Apartments in Millington range from $829 to $7,541, while Three Bedroom Homes, Condos, and Townhomes for rent range from $1,095 to $2,400. Four Bedroom Single-Family rentals are also available starting from $1,600 and Four Bedroom Apartments start at $1,495.
